    The model train company Lionel made several models of the S2. The first ones, 671 and 2020, were released in 1946 and were discontinued in 1949. The 681 turbine's first production run was in 1950 and 1951. It was similar to both of the original turbine models but the 681 has Lionel's Magne-Traction feature which makes the wheels magnetic.

    Diagram of a typical locomotive air horn power chamber, showing operation. Train horns are operated by compressed air, typically 125–140 psi (8.6–9.7 bar), and fed from a locomotive main air reservoir. When the engineer opens the horn valve, air flows through a supply line into the power chamber at the horn's base (diagram, right).

    In May 1967, Lionel Corporation announced it had purchased the American Flyer name and tooling even though it was teetering on the brink of financial failure itself. A May 29, 1967, story in The Wall Street Journal made light of the deal, stating, "Two of the best-known railroads in the nation are merging and the Interstate Commerce Commission couldn't care less".
